KnowledgeNet builds core banking and fintech software serving financial institutions across the Middle East and North Africa since 1999. The tech stack—Java, Spring, Oracle, Kafka, Kubernetes—reflects enterprise banking infrastructure demands; notably absent are modern data tooling or AI adopts, suggesting stability-first engineering rather than platform innovation. Active hiring skews senior (18 of 27 roles) and engineering-heavy, paired with sustained lead-gen and partnership initiatives, indicating a sales organization scaling into FinTech segments rather than transforming the core product.

About KnowledgeNet

KnowledgeNet develops software for the regional financial services industry, with customers among leading institutions across seven countries. The company operates from three offices in Saudi Arabia, United Arab Emirates, and Egypt, serving both traditional banks and emerging FinTechs. Core capabilities center on data cleansing, data migration, and mission-critical system delivery, supported by a service model emphasizing technical support and custom engagement. The product line spans multiple financial software solutions deployed on enterprise infrastructure (Oracle, WebLogic, WebSphere), with recent expansion into supporting clients building proprietary systems.
